Ratcliffe could now get another way to generate some money involving players who are no longer with United.
De Telegraaf has claimed that several clubs are now considering the possibility of buying sold -out clauses.
Man Utd has placed sold -out clauses in various transfers in recent years.
Facundo Pellistri was sold for about £ 6.8 million to Panathinaikos last summer with a 45 percent sold -out clause, which means that the Red Devils will receive almost half of the reimbursement for which he is then sold.
Similarly, they negotiated a 50 percent clause when completing the move from Hannibal Mjbri to Burnley, although that will reduce over time.

Scott McTominay was released for £ 25 million plus a clause of 10 percent.
And striker Mason Greenwood has a reported clause of 50 percent in his Marseille contract.
If Man Utd now decides to cash in on the clauses, it would immediately see them profit.
It can be a huge positive for Ratcliffe and Co in view of the bad financial situation of the club.
